The Birla Museum, also known as the Birla Archaeological and Cultural Research Institute, is located in Bhopal, Madhya Pradesh, India. It is part of the Birla Institute of Scientific Research and houses a diverse collection of artifacts, sculptures, manuscripts, and artworks spanning various periods of Indian history and culture.

Established by the Birla family in 1971, the museum aims to preserve and promote India's rich cultural heritage through its exhibits and research activities. The museum's collection includes archaeological finds, ancient sculptures, coins, textiles, manuscripts, paintings, and ethnographic objects, providing visitors with insights into the country's artistic, architectural, and cultural traditions.

One of the highlights of the Birla Museum is its collection of sculptures, which includes examples from different periods and regions of India, ranging from ancient terracotta figurines to medieval stone sculptures. These sculptures depict various deities, mythological scenes, and everyday life, showcasing the artistic excellence and spiritual beliefs of Indian civilization.

The museum also houses a significant collection of miniature paintings, showcasing the rich tradition of Indian miniature art from different schools and styles, such as Mughal, Rajput, and Pahari. These intricately detailed paintings depict religious themes, courtly life, nature, and mythology, offering a glimpse into the aesthetic and cultural sensibilities of the past.

In addition to its permanent exhibits, the Birla Museum organizes temporary exhibitions, lectures, workshops, and cultural programs on topics related to art, archaeology, history, and culture. It serves as a hub for research and scholarship, facilitating studies and collaborations with scholars, researchers, and institutions from around the world.

Overall, the Birla Museum is a valuable resource for understanding and appreciating the rich cultural heritage of India, offering visitors an opportunity to explore its diverse artistic and archaeological treasures. It serves as a testament to the country's enduring legacy of creativity, craftsmanship, and cultural exchange.
